Wear-out Failure Analysis of the Stainless Steel Hinge Joint in the Chain of Bucket Coal Elevator
According to the observation and analysis of the hinge joint( friction pair) among pin,sleeve and roller in the chain of bucket coal elevator by means of scanning electron microscope,it shows that the wear mechanism of pin and sleeve is mainly abrasive wear accompany with fatigue wear after choosing...
